Comparing Data Accuracy and Update Speeds

In the realm of live scores, precision and immediacy are paramount. A discrepancy of mere seconds can impact fan experience, betting decisions, and even the narrative of a match. XSMN Live Score, like many contemporary platforms, strives for near real-time updates. However, the mechanisms and reliability behind these updates vary significantly across services. Some rely on direct data feeds from official leagues, while others aggregate from various sources, introducing potential latency or minor inaccuracies. Technological Underpinnings and Innovation

The backbone of any effective live score service is its technology. From server infrastructure to data parsing algorithms and real-time push notification systems, the choice of technology dictates reliability and scalability. 'Innovations in sports technology world cup 2026' will undoubtedly push these boundaries further. XSMN Live Score, while effective, often employs a pragmatic approach, utilizing established technologies to ensure stable delivery. Its competitors, however, frequently invest in cutting-edge solutions to gain an edge in speed and data richness.
